  • Global Stakeholder Engagement (GSE) Africa updates  (@Yaovi Atohoun

First of all, Yaovi, on behalf of the GSE Africa team, wished Happy new year 2025  to all participants. Then he shared with the community some information :

  1. The Africa Regional Plan Working Group had a first meeting on 18 December 2024.  Members are African from SO/AC leadership and representatives from AFTLD, Afregistrars,  AFCHIX and AFREN. We expect to have a draft in March for input from the Global community

  2. We are in the last months of the implementation of the Africa Regional Plan FY21-FY25.  We will share an implementation report before the end of Calendar year 2025

  3. New gTLD Next Round outreach is a priority in our engagement this year. In addition to focus countries (Senegal, Nigeria, Kenya, South Africa) we want to use any key opportunity to spread the message. We invite you to share with us any key international event schedule in your country. We will explore opportunities of outreach even remotely.  

We will continue the implementation of projects under the Coalition for Digital Africa.

  • Recent and upcoming ALAC activities 

    • @bukola.fawole

      • ALAC  request a representative from each of the five regions for the ALAC Subcommittee on Appointment Selection (AASC) for 2025 (1 year term) and the new AFRALO representative is Kiza Patrick.

      • ALAC newly formed WG for Outreach and Engagement purposes known as ALAC Community Engagement Subcommittee (ACES) opened its call for membership and requested for each region to nominate a regional rep. The call was from 16th Dec 2024 to 3rd Jan 2025.

      • AtLarge ICANN82 Planning Committee call in preparation for the next ICANN meeting is still on. The next meeting is Monday at 17:00 UTC.

      • AtLarge is drafting a comment/statement on the CIP framework developed by the CIP-CCG which is already open for comments. We all as AtLarge are encouraged to read through the draft and provide our comments on it before it goes to the ALAC for ratification.

      • Ratified statements by ALAC since the last AFRALO monthly call:

        • Proposed Revisions to Community Anti-Harassment Policy. - 13th Dec 2024

        • Joint ALAC-SSAC Correspondence regarding Automated Delegation Signer (DS) Automation. - 23 Dec 2024.
